Marshay Ramone - Wetter

To some he's a typical musician, to others an individual. One who's not afraid to break barriers or shy away from the reality of life and the harshness of music industry. Although certain DJ's have attempted to block him out of the music scene, he's persevered with his music. Marshay Ramone is a rapper and singer from South London aiming to reach the top, musically. According to him the music industry Is 'like a safe with money inside, if you mess around long enough and you'll be inside anytime soon'. He has just released his new single Wetter, which is now available for download on itunes. I thought I'd catch up with Marshay himself to find out a little bit more about where it all started.

What 3 musicians do you currently admire and why?

I admire Puffy, Jay Z, 50 Cent.

Puffy, because he came in the game and started something that others were not looking to do or believed they could not do - which was start their own record company from the bottom and take it to the top. Death Row came after with Tupac and Snoop, but besides all that. After all that time Puffy or P.Diddy is still.

Jay Z, because he was trying for so long in the industry - about 16 years or more before he came out with Roca Fella Records with Dame Dash and he never gave up. Well he did give up, but it's only because Dame Dash went back and found him to gave him a second chance. So he jumped back on music and chased his dream and now he's sitting pretty at the top of his game.

50 Cent because he was another trying artist before he got shot and after that he still tried to do it. So he never gave up on his dreams. Not only that but, he is a smart business guy. He bought a vitamins drink company and sold it to Coca-Cola and that's what saved him from his fate of what other rappers get after their music doesn't sell. 300 million in the bank.
